- H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ES COMMITTEE ON JUDICIARY REP. GRAHAM FILLER CHAIR COMMITTEE MEETING MINUTES Tuesday, April 12, 2022 9:00 AM Room 519, House Office Building The House Committee on Judiciary was called to order by Chair Filler. The Chair requested attendance be called: Present: Reps. Filler, Mueller, Griffin, Steven Johnson, Kahle, Rendon, Berman, Clements, LaGrand, Yancey, Bolden, Hope, Breen. Absent: None. Excused: None. Representative Berman joined the committee remotely. Representative Mueller moved to adopt the meeting minutes from March 22, 2022. There being no objection, the motion prevailed by unanimous consent. The Chair laid HB 5749 before the committee: HB 5749 (Rep. Fink) A bill to amend 1961 PA 236, entitled "Revised judicature act of 1961," by amending section 8202 (MCL 600.8202), as amended by 2016 PA 31. Representative Fink, Judge Ray Voet, and Judge Eric Janes, both representing the Michigan District Judges Association, testified in support of HB 5749. Questions and discussion followed. The following people submitted a card in support of HB 5749, but did not wish to speak: Tom Boyd, representing the State Court Administrative Office. The Chair laid HB 5968, HB 5969 and HB 5970 before the committee: HB 5968 (Rep. Whiteford) A bill to amend 2000 PA 489, entitled "Michigan trust fund act," by amending section 2 (MCL 12.252), as amended by 2021 PA 137, and by adding section 3. HB 5969 (Rep. Whiteford) A bill to amend 1986 PA 268, entitled "Legislative council act," (MCL 4.1101 to 4.1901) by amending the title, as amended by 2018 PA 638, and by adding chapter 8A. HB 5970 (Rep. Morse) A bill to prohibit the commencement of civil actions relating to opioids by certain governmental officers and entities. Representative Morse and Representative Whiteford testified in support of HB 5968, HB 5969 and HB 5970. Questions and discussion followed. Attorney General Dana Nessel, Assistant Attorney General Matt Walker, and Mitch Albers, all representing the Michigan Department of Attorney General, testified in support of HB 5968 and HB 5970. Questions and discussion followed. The following people submitted a card in support of HB 5968, HB 5969 and HB 5970, but did not wish to speak: Meghann Keit, representing the Michigan Association of Counties. Representative Breen moved to report out HB 5968 with recommendation. The motion prevailed 11-1-0: FAVORABLE ROLL CALL Yeas: Reps. Filler, Mueller, Griffin, Kahle, Rendon, Clements, LaGrand, Yancey, Bolden, Hope, Breen. Nays: Rep. Steven Johnson. Pass: None. Representative Breen moved to report out HB 5969 with recommendation. The motion prevailed 11-1-0: FAVORABLE ROLL CALL Yeas: Reps. Filler, Mueller, Griffin, Kahle, Rendon, Clements, LaGrand, Yancey, Bolden, Hope, Breen. Nays: Rep. Steven Johnson. Pass: None. Representative Steven Johnson moved to report out HB 5970 with recommendation. The motion prevailed 12-0-0: FAVORABLE ROLL CALL Yeas: Reps. Filler, Mueller, Griffin, Steven Johnson, Kahle, Rendon, Clements, LaGrand, Yancey, Bolden, Hope, Breen. Nays: None. Pass: None. There being no further business before the committee, Chair Filler adjourned the meeting at 9:47 AM. Representative Graham Filler, Chair Melissa Sweet Committee Clerk msweet@house.mi.gov
